Top 10 Shopping Places in Singapore
Singapore is a shopper’s paradise, offering everything from high-end luxury brands to bustling street markets. Whether you’re hunting for designer fashion, electronics, souvenirs, or local delicacies, Singapore has it all. Here’s a comprehensive guide to the top 10 shopping places in Singapore, including location, access, facilities, and tips for the best shopping experience.
1. Orchard Road
Singapore’s most famous shopping street, Orchard Road, is home to iconic malls such as ION Orchard, Ngee Ann City, and Paragon.
- Highlights: Luxury fashion, flagship stores, fine dining, and vibrant nightlife.
- Access: MRT Orchard Station, multiple bus routes.
- Tips: Visit in the evening for beautiful city lights and photo opportunities.
2. Jewel Changi Airport
A unique blend of shopping, entertainment, and sightseeing. Home to the Rain Vortex, Forest Valley, and hundreds of shops.
- Highlights: Lifestyle shops, restaurants, Canopy Park, Sky Nets.
- Access: MRT Changi Airport Station; airport shuttle services.
- Tips: Combine a short airport stay with shopping and attractions.
3. ION Orchard
A futuristic mall offering luxury and high-street fashion along with the ION Sky observation deck.
- Highlights: Designer labels, gourmet restaurants, panoramic city views.
- Access: Connected to MRT Orchard Station.
- Tips: Weekday visits help avoid crowds.
4. The Shoppes at Marina Bay Sands
Experience ultra-luxury shopping with high-end brands and a scenic waterfront promenade.
- Highlights: Gucci, Louis Vuitton, Prada, fine dining, ArtScience Museum nearby.
- Access: MRT Bayfront Station.
- Tips: Evening visits are ideal for waterfront views and lights.
5. VivoCity
Singapore’s largest mall offering shopping, entertainment, and direct access to Sentosa Island.
- Highlights: Wide variety of stores, rooftop amphitheater, family-friendly zones.
- Access: MRT HarbourFront Station, Sentosa Express Monorail.
- Tips: Great for families and first-time visitors.
6. Funan Mall
Known for tech, lifestyle, and creative boutiques, Funan is perfect for gadget lovers and trendsetters.
- Highlights: Gaming, electronics, co-working spaces, lifestyle shops.
- Access: MRT City Hall or Bras Basah Station.
- Tips: Explore the rooftop greenery and wellness zones.
7. Bugis Street Market
One of Asia’s largest street markets, famous for affordable fashion and souvenirs.
- Highlights: Fashion accessories, street food, souvenirs.
- Access: MRT Bugis Station.
- Tips: Visit in the evening for a lively atmosphere; bargaining is common.
8. Mustafa Centre (Little India)
Open 24/7, Mustafa Centre is a one-stop shopping destination offering everything from electronics to gold.
- Highlights: Affordable groceries, clothing, electronics, jewelry.
- Access: MRT Farrer Park or Little India Station.
- Tips: Ideal for late-night shopping and bargain hunting.
9. Raffles City Shopping Centre
A convenient downtown mall with a mix of fashion, lifestyle, and dining options.
- Highlights: Mid-range brands, casual dining, family-friendly stores.
- Access: MRT City Hall Station.
- Tips: Perfect for a quick shopping stop while exploring the city.
10. Plaza Singapura
A popular mall on Orchard Road with a wide variety of shops, dining options, and entertainment.
- Highlights: Fashion, electronics, cinema, family amenities.
- Access: MRT Dhoby Ghaut Station.
- Tips: Great for a weekend outing and casual shopping.
Other Notable Shopping Areas
- Little India & Chinatown Street Markets: Cultural shopping with textiles, spices, and souvenirs.
- IMM Outlet Mall: Discounted fashion and branded outlet stores.
- Haji Lane: Boutique and indie stores with an artsy vibe.
